we have ECC 6 Server on Oracle database 10g, wehen we access SM21, error logs daily we find the error
BTC 015 R1 9 Initialization ALERTS Failed, Return Code 000249
it started in the midnight and it scheduled on hourly basis
Please help me to resolve the issue

Hi,
This error can occur in older patch level of SAP kernel. I suggest to update your SAP kernel to the latest patch level as per Note 19466 as a first step.

Manish,
How many BTC's are configured on your system? Is there a operation mode change during that time? Check the wp distribution for operation modes too.
I would suggest you to have atleast two BTC at any given time in the system.
Check ST22 for any dumps for that time slot.

Hi manoj,
3 BTC are Configured and there is no OM configured ,I have checked in Work directory , It is Showing Shared mememory segment problem
CCMS: AlInitGlobals : alert/use_sema_lock = TRUE.
ERROR => ShmGet: Shared Pool Space exhausted. PoolKey=10 [shmux.c 2369]
ERROR => AlCreateAttachShm_AS: ShmCreate (SHM_CREATE) rtc = 1 [alxxappl.c 768]
ERROR => CCMS: sAlInit: could not create/attach shared memory key 13 (rtc = 249) [alxx.c 1187]
ERROR => AlDpAdmInit: sAlInit rtc = 249 [alxx.c 555]
***LOG R19=> ThInit, AlThAdmInit` ( ALERTS 000249) [thxxhead.c 1730]
